MARKET DRIVERS

Rising Temperatures Worldwide

Rising global temperatures are a primary driver of the air conditioner market. This has led to a surge in demand for cooling solutions, especially in regions experiencing frequent heat waves. The International Energy Agency (IEA) highlights that the number of cooling-degree days, an indicator of energy demand for cooling, has risen by over 20% in the past decade. This trend is pushing the adoption of air conditioners as a necessity rather than a luxury in many parts of the world.

Urbanization and Infrastructure Development

Urbanization and rapid infrastructure development are fueling demand for air conditioners in residential and commercial buildings. The United Nations projects that 57% of the global population will live in urban areas by 2024, up from 55% in 2020. This shift is accompanied by increased construction activities in developing economies and is particularly in Asia-Pacific. According to the World Bank, India and China collectively accounted for over 35% of global urban expansion between 2020 and 2024. These developments, when coupled with rising disposable incomes, are driving the adoption of energy-efficient air conditioning systems to cater to growing urban demands.

MARKET RESTRAINTS

High Energy Consumption and Costs

The high energy consumption associated with air conditioners is a significant restraint. According to the International Energy Agency (IEA), air conditioning accounts for nearly 10% of global electricity consumption which contributes to rising energy bills for consumers and increasing pressure on power grids. This has deterred middle-income households from adopting air conditioners in regions with high electricity prices. Additionally, the IEA estimates that cooling energy demand will triple by 2050 if current trends continue raising concerns about energy sustainability and affordability. Governments are implementing stricter energy efficiency standards but initial costs for energy-efficient systems remain a barrier for many.

Environmental Concerns and Regulations

Environmental concerns regarding refrigerants like HFCs used in air conditioners pose a significant challenge. The United Nations Environmental Programme (UNEP) highlights that HFCs are potent greenhouse gases, with some having a global warming potential (GWP) thousands of times higher than CO2. The Kigali Amendment to the Montreal Protocol mandates an 80% reduction in HFC emissions by 2047, which leads to increased costs for manufacturers to develop eco-friendly alternatives. Furthermore, compliance with regulations like Minimum Energy Performance Standards (MEPS) in over 50 countries has raised production costs, which limits affordability and market expansion, especially in price-sensitive regions.

MARKET OPPORTUNITIES

Adoption of Renewable Energy-Powered Cooling Systems

The integration of renewable energy in air conditioning systems presents a significant growth opportunity. According to the International Renewable Energy Agency (IRENA), solar-powered cooling systems can reduce energy costs by up to 40% while significantly cutting greenhouse gas emissions. With the global renewable energy capacity reaching over 3,372 GW in 2024, incorporating solar and hybrid cooling systems into residential and commercial buildings aligns with global sustainability goals. Governments, particularly in emerging economies, are offering subsidies for renewable energy solutions, which fosters the adoption of green air conditioners and creates opportunities for manufacturers to innovate and capture this niche market.

Smart Air Conditioning Technology

Smart air conditioners enabled by IoT and AI are rapidly gaining traction as consumers prioritize energy efficiency and convenience. The U.S. Department of Energy highlights that smart ACs can reduce energy consumption by 10-30% through automated settings and demand-response capabilities. The global penetration of smart home technologies is projected to reach over 15% by 2025, which is driven by rising internet connectivity and adoption of smart devices. Manufacturers leveraging AI-driven climate control and integration with smart home ecosystems such as Alexa or Google Home are positioned to capture this growing demand for advanced and user-friendly cooling solutions, particularly in developed markets.

MARKET CHALLENGES

Recycling and Disposal of Air Conditioning Units

The disposal of air conditioning units poses a critical environmental challenge. According to the United Nations Environment Programme (UNEP), less than 20% of air conditioners are recycled globally, leading to significant waste accumulation, including harmful refrigerants and non-biodegradable components. The improper disposal of HFCs contributes to ozone depletion and climate change which prompts stricter regulations. For instance, the European Union mandates proper end-of-life refrigerant recovery under the F-Gas Regulation is increasing compliance costs. Developing economies face additional challenges due to a lack of recycling infrastructure and further complicating efforts to address this growing environmental issue.

Supply Chain Disruptions

Global supply chain disruptions are exacerbated by geopolitical tensions, and the COVID-19 pandemic remains a major challenge for the air conditioner market. The World Trade Organization (WTO) reported a 5.2% decline in global merchandise trade in 2023, impacting the availability of critical components like semiconductors and refrigerants. Prolonged delays and rising raw material costs have hindered manufacturers' ability to meet growing demand. In 2024, high freight costs and supply chain bottlenecks and particularly in Asia-Pacific, have increased production costs and reduced profitability and delayed product launches. Manufacturers are now focusing on regional supply chains to mitigate these challenges.

REGIONAL ANALYSIS

North America led the air conditioner market worldwide in 2023 and held 31.8% of the global market share. The domination of North America in the global market is driven by rising temperatures, urbanization, and consumer preferences for energy-efficient and smart cooling solutions. According to the International Energy Agency (IEA), the increasing use of air conditioners is one of the key drivers of global electricity demand growth. The region is characterized by high penetration rates and significant energy consumption. In the United States, approximately 88% of households are equipped with air conditioning systems, and 66% utilize central air systems, as per the US Department of Energy (DOE). This widespread usage contributes to air conditioners accounting for about 12% of total household electricity consumption in the U.S., with an annual expenditure of approximately $29 billion for homeowners, according to DOE.

Europe is another major market for air conditioners and is projected to grow at a prominent CAGR during the forecast period due to stricter energy efficiency regulations and the adoption of reversible systems that offer both cooling and heating. Nearly all RACs sold in Europe are now multifunctional, which reflects consumer demand for energy-efficient and sustainable solutions, as per the European Product Registry for Energy Labelling (EPREL). Moreover, by 2020, this number surged to over 57 million, with figures estimating more than 100 million RACs by 2030, equating to approximately 35% of European households equipped with at least one unit, according to EPREL. Despite this growth, air conditioning remains less prevalent in Europe compared to regions like the United States or Asia due to Europe's historically milder climate. However, climate change has intensified the need for cooling solutions. Data from Eurostat indicates that cooling degree days are a measure of demand for energy to cool buildings and closely tripled from 37 in 1979 to 100 in 2021.

Asia-Pacific is experiencing rapid growth and is estimated to grow at a CAGR of 6.5% for the forecast period. It is fueled by increasing urbanization, rising incomes and escalating temperatures due to climate change. In Southeast Asia, only 15% of households owned an air conditioner as of 2019, indicating substantial potential for market expansion, as per the IEA. The International Energy Agency (IEA) projects that the stock of air conditioning units in Southeast Asia will rise from nearly 50 million units in 2020 to 300 million units by 2040 which is a sixfold increase. Electricity consumption for space cooling in the ASEAN region is expected to grow to 300 terawatt-hours (TWh) by 2040, which is equivalent to the current electricity consumption of Indonesia and Singapore combined. Implementing energy efficiency measures could save up to 110 TWh, reducing projected energy use by over one-third.

Latin America is poised for significant growth and is projected to grow at a CAGR of 5.8% throughout the estimation period. This reflects the increasing demand for cooling solutions. The regional market is influenced by rising incomes, urbanization and increasing temperatures. Currently, only about 15% of households in Latin America and the Caribbean own air conditioners, which indicates substantial room for market expansion. Further, the International Energy Agency (IEA) projects that air conditioner ownership in the region will increase by 40% by 2030, driven by the growing middle class and rising temperatures. In response to the increasing demand and associated energy consumption, countries are implementing energy efficiency regulations. For instance, the Central American Integration System (SICA) introduced a regional regulation on energy efficiency for inverter air conditioners in 2022 which is aimed at reducing energy use and harmonizing standards.

The market in the Middle East and Africa is estimated to showcase a steady CAGR during the forecast period owing to the increasing demand for residential and commercial cooling and is experiencing rapid growth driven by rising temperatures, urbanization and economic development. The International Energy Agency (IEA) forecasts a substantial increase in air conditioner stock in the Middle East, which will contribute to a global rise from approximately 1.6 billion units in 2020 to an estimated 5.6 billion units by 2050. In Africa, residential cooling demand is expected to surge, with electricity consumption for cooling anticipated to reach nearly 200 terawatt-hours (TWh) by 2040 under the IEA’s Stated Policies Scenario, which is a significant rise from minimal levels in 2018. This surge in demand poses challenges for energy infrastructure, which highlights the need for greater energy efficiency. Implementing minimum energy performance standards (MEPS) can effectively manage energy use because it demonstrates successful savings in Kenya. Sustainable practices will be essential to managing this market’s expansion.
